Frequently asked questions about hotels in Andorra

  • What are the best landmarks to visit in Andorra?

    For iconic landmarks, you've got to see Casa de la Vall, the historic parliament house in Andorra la Vella, and the stunning Sant Esteve Church, also in Andorra la Vella. Further afield, the picturesque villages of Ordino and Vallnord offer charming architecture and mountain views. For something different, visit the Museu Carmen Thyssen Andorra in Andorra la Vella for a dose of art and culture.

  • What are some must-do activities in Andorra?

    Andorra offers a fantastic range of activities. Hiking and mountain biking are hugely popular, with trails catering to all levels. In winter, skiing and snowboarding in Grandvalira or Vallnord are essential. For a more relaxed experience, explore the Caldea spa, a thermal spa complex, or visit one of the country's many charming villages.

  • When is the ideal time to visit Andorra?

    The best time depends on your priorities. Summer (June-September) is ideal for hiking and outdoor activities, with pleasant temperatures. Winter (December-March) is perfect for skiing and snowboarding, although it will be cold. Spring and autumn offer a good balance, with fewer crowds and milder weather, though some higher altitude trails might be inaccessible.

  • Is renting a car recommended for exploring Andorra?

    A car is highly recommended, especially if you plan to explore beyond Andorra la Vella. Public transport exists, but it's limited, and a car gives you much greater flexibility to reach hiking trails, ski resorts and smaller villages.

  • Are credit cards widely accepted in Andorra?

    Yes, major credit cards are widely accepted in most shops, restaurants, and hotels in Andorra. However, it's always a good idea to have some cash on hand, especially for smaller establishments or in more rural areas.
  • What are the largest airports in Andorra?

    Andorra itself doesn't have an international airport. The closest airports are in nearby countries: Barcelona–El Prat Airport (BCN) in Spain and Toulouse–Blagnac Airport (TLS) in France. Both offer good connections to Andorra via bus or car hire.
  • Are there any unwritten rules of behaviour visitors should know about Andorra?

    Andorrans are generally reserved but friendly. Respect local customs and traditions. Learning a few basic Catalan phrases is appreciated. In mountain areas, be mindful of the environment and leave no trace.
  • What local specialties should you try in Andorra?

    Trinxat, a hearty stew of cabbage, potatoes and bacon, is a must-try. Escudella, a rich broth with meat and vegetables, is another traditional dish. For dessert, try coca de recapte, a sweet bread, or crema catalana, a creamy custard.
  • Where are the best shopping spots in Andorra?

    Andorra la Vella is the main shopping hub, with many duty-free shops offering perfumes, cosmetics, and alcohol. Avenida Meritxell is the main shopping street. Smaller villages also offer unique artisan shops and local products.
  • What signature events or festivals take place in Andorra?

    Andorra hosts various festivals throughout the year. The Festa Major d'Andorra la Vella is a significant celebration in the capital. Many smaller villages also hold their own festivals, often celebrating patron saints or local traditions. Information on specific dates is best found closer to your travel dates.
  • What’s the best place in Andorra for mild and comfortable weather?

    Lower altitudes, particularly in the valleys around Andorra la Vella, generally experience milder weather than the higher mountain areas. The climate can vary significantly depending on altitude and time of year.
  • What are the most common travel mistakes tourists make in Andorra?

    Underestimating the mountain weather is a common mistake. Packing for all conditions, even in summer, is essential. Another common error is not having a car, limiting access to many attractions. Failing to book accommodation and ski passes in advance, especially during peak season, can also lead to disappointment.
  • What are some hidden gems to explore in Andorra?

    The Madriu-Perafita-Claror Valley, a UNESCO World Heritage site, offers stunning natural beauty and hiking trails. The tiny village of Sispony, with its Romanesque church, is another hidden gem. Exploring some of the smaller villages off the main tourist routes will reveal charming architecture and a quieter side of Andorra.
